Kahului is a commercial hub of local activity on the northern coast of the picturesque Maui Island, Hawaii. It’s full of shopping centers, big-box stores, warehouses, and strip malls and is home to a major commercial port and the second-busiest airport in the state, the Kahului Airport. It's not the most touristy destination on the island, but it’s a must-visit spot to gear up before a fun-filled nature adventure.

If you overhear locals saying they’re going into town, they’re likely referring to Kahului. It was a pineapple and sugar production center in the late 19th century but now serves as a retail center where people shop and dine. It may not be as popular as other cities in Hawaii, like the capital, Honolulu or Lahaina, but it’s a fantastic destination whether you want to explore the ocean, soar through the air, or wander over the stunning landscapes of the Valley Isle.

Museums in Kahului

Kahului has an interesting history preserved and chronicled through its museums, art galleries, and other cultural attractions. Be sure to add them to your itinerary and learn about the city and the island of Maui’s past and culture.

  • Alexander & Baldwin Sugar Museum: The sugar industry plays a crucial role in the early life on the island, so a visit to Alexander & Baldwin Sugar Museum is a must. It provides an enriching experience for anyone wanting to discover the sugar industry’s heritage and understand Hawaii’s plantation history. Visitors can explore different indoor and outdoor exhibits featuring displays, such as photos, documents, and artifacts, as well as labor contracts written in Hawaiian, Chinese, and Japanese.
  • Maui Arts & Cultural Center: Opened in 1994, Maui Arts & Cultural Center is a world-class gathering place for art lovers. It features innovative and popular performing artists and presents programs of various genres, from dance and theater to Hawaiian art forms, chamber music, rock, jazz, and more. It’s been described as “Maui’s entertainment and arts crown jewel,” serving as the state’s most comprehensive multidisciplinary arts facility.
  • Nisei Veterans Memorial Center: Incorporated in December 1991, the Nisei Veterans Memorial Center was established to build a lasting tribute to the World War II Nisei veterans. For decades, the Center has preserved and passed down the history and legacy of Nisei soldiers through educational programs and exhibits, such as talks, lectures, and displays. Those who want to visit the Education Center should book an appointment to see the Nisei Veterans archives, including photographs, family albums, books, oral histories, etc.

Shopping in Kahului

 Kahului is a shopper’s paradise on the island of Maui. This residential and commercial center is a go-to place for anyone looking for deals or wanting to stock up on a few essentials for their vacation.   • Queen Ka'ahumanu Center: You might need a few hours or an entire day to explore over 100 national and island-style stores, entertainment attractions, and restaurants at Queen Ka'ahumanu Center. It’s the largest shopping destination in Maui, home to your favorite national brands, including Bath & Body Works, Victoria’s Secret, Macy’s, and Vans. Also, don’t miss the chance to participate and enjoy events, as QKC hosts year-round entertainment for shoppers and families.
  • Maui Mall Village: Situated in the beating heart of Central Maui is the new and improved Maui Mall Village. It’s not as big as QKC, with more than thirty stores, service establishments, and restaurants, but it offers a welcoming vibe in its beautiful open-air setting. It is refreshing and chill, offering guests a relaxing spot to shop, play, and dine.
  • Kahului Shopping Center: If you’re looking for a neighborhood shopping center in a convenient location in central Kahului, check out Kahului Shopping Center. It’s the oldest shopping center in Maui, with a history dating back to the 1950s. It’s where many local older folks shop and relax while chatting and playing cards. It has a mix of restaurants, shops, and specialty stores where you can buy handcrafted gifts and local produce.

Restaurants in Kahului

When it comes to food, Kahului doesn’t disappoint. It has a number of dining spots that can cater to all tastes and budgets, whether you’re looking for western food, Asian delights, or any cuisine.

  • Brigit & Bernard's Garden Café: If you’re craving German food and beer while sightseeing in Kahului, head to Brigit and Bernard's Garden Café. It’s the largest outdoor diner in Central Maui, offering your favorite dishes from Europe in an inviting setting. The a la Bernard is a must-try, but there are also Italian dishes like Pasta Bolognese with Italian-style ground sirloin meat sauce.
  • Bistro Casanova: About a five-minute drive from Kahului Airport, you’ll find the elegant Bistro Casanova. It’s an award-winning restaurant that specializes in Mediterranean cuisine. It’s a serene place for a romantic date or a last meal on the island before your flight. You can come for lunch from 11 AM to 2 PM, tapas and drinks from 4 PM to 9, or a delectable dinner from 5 PM to 9.
  • Fuego Argentinean Steak House: If you’re hungry for classic Argentinean flavors, the Fuego Argentinean Steak House is worth checking out.  It is situated in the Dunes at Maui Lani, providing guests with an authentic Argentinean experience. In addition to flavorful Asado (barbecue), guests can enjoy a selection of classic cocktails and wines from its extensive bar menu.
